• SpeckDefinition & Meaning in English

  1. (v. t.) To cause the presence of specks upon or in, especially specks regarded as defects or blemishes; to spot; to speckle; as, paper specked by impurities in the water used in its manufacture.
  2. (n.) A small etheostomoid fish (Ulocentra stigmaea) common in the Eastern United States.
  3. (n.) A very small thing; a particle; a mite; as, specks of dust; he has not a speck of money.
  4. (n.) The blubber of whales or other marine mammals; also, the fat of the hippopotamus.
  5. (n.) A small discolored place in or on anything, or a small place of a color different from that of the main substance; a spot; a stain; a blemish; as, a speck on paper or loth; specks of decay in fruit.

• SpeckleDefinition & Meaning in English

  1. (v. t.) To mark with small spots of a different color from that of the rest of the surface; to variegate with spots of a different color from the ground or surface.
  2. (n.) A little or spot in or anything, of a different substance or color from that of the thing itself.
